Massachusetts H 5383 (192nd) — An Act authorizing the city of Watertown to adopt an affordable housing linkage fee
Substituted, on motion of Ms. Garlick of Needham, for a bill with the same title (House, No. 5009) [Local Approval Received]. November 10, 2022.

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- 2022-11-10 Substituted for H5009
- 2022-11-10 Passed to be engrossed
passage - 2022-11-14 Read; and placed in the Orders of the Day for the next session
- 2022-12-05 Taken out of the Orders of the Day
- 2022-12-05 Read second, ordered to a third reading, read third and passed to be engrossed
reading-2, reading-3 - 2022-12-08 Enacted
passage - 2022-12-08 Enacted and laid before the Governor
passage - 2022-12-15 Signed by the Governor, Chapter 302 of the Acts of 2022
